pagination

如何居中浮动元素?

不羁岁月 提交于 2020-03-07 10:32:33
我正在实现分页,它需要居中。 问题在于链接需要显示为块,因此它们需要浮动。 但是然后, text-align: center; 对他们不起作用。 我可以通过给左边的wrapper div填充来实现,但是每个页面都有不同数量的页面,所以这是行不通的。 这是我的代码: .pagination { text-align: center; } .pagination a { display: block; width: 30px; height: 30px; float: left; margin-left: 3px; background: url(/images/structure/pagination-button.png); } .pagination a.last { width: 90px; background: url(/images/structure/pagination-button-last.png); } .pagination a.first { width: 60px; background: url(/images/structure/pagination-button-first.png); } <div class='pagination'> <a class='first' href='#'>First</a> <a href='#'>1</a> <a

How to do custom pagination using woocommerce rest api in my android app?

老子叫甜甜 提交于 2020-03-06 03:10:30
问题 In my android app I am using woocommerce rest api to fetch products from my inventory. As per the documentation "Requests that return multiple items will be paginated to 10 items by default." I need to fetch 25 items per request. As per the documentation I have tried many things but unfortunately I didn't get any success. For pagination I tried "mysite/wc-api/v3/products/"+"?page="+pageNum; Using this I get first 10 products for pageNum = 1, 11-20 i.e next set of 10 items using pageNum = 2

jquery 分页

家住魔仙堡 提交于 2020-03-04 23:48:09
<!doctype html> <html lang="zh"> <head> <meta charset="UTF-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ge,chrome=1"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>简单实用且功能齐全的jQuery分页插件|DEMO_jQuery之家-自由分享jQuery、html5、css3的插件库</title> <link rel="stylesheet" type="text/css" href="css/normalize.css" /> <link rel="stylesheet" type="text/css" href="css/default.css"> <link href="dist/pagination.css" rel="stylesheet" type="text/css"> <style type="text/css"> ul, li{ list-style: none; } #wrapper{ width: 900px; margin: 20px auto; } .data-container{ margin-top: 5px;

AngularJS中实现服务端分页

余生长醉 提交于 2020-03-03 13:48:18
这个教程将介绍在AngularJS应用中的服务端分页处理。在任何涉及到列表或表格数据的应用中都可能会用到分页。 概念 当我们处理异步分页时,每次只从服务器上获取一页数据。也就是说当用户点击第二页,就只读取第二页的数据。 下载地址: https://github.com/rahil471/Server-Side-Pagination-In-AngularJS 概述 在客户端我们将使用到 dir-paginate 组件。调用后台API需要传递两个参数 page number 和 items per page 。举个例子,每页显示10条记录,在你查看第二页时,那么API需要返回的记录是从第11条记录开始的。除了返回数据项,API还需要返回总记录数。总记录数对于分页至关重要。 分页API解释 返回分页数据的API需要两个参数 http://yourdomain/apiname/{itemsPerPage}/{pagenumber} 有这两个参数 itemsPerPage 和 pagenumber 你就可以对向数据库发出恰当的请求了。例如,如果{itemsPerPage} 是 10 and {pagenumber} 是 3,API就会是下面的样子。 http://yourdomain/apiname/10/3 相应的MySQL查询语句就是这样的 SELECT * FROM 'table

Cakephp pagination on recursive conditions

試著忘記壹切 提交于 2020-03-02 06:59:28
问题 I am going mad on this issue please somebody help me :) I have this models: Order hasMany--> Orderitem hasOne--> Product Product has field vendor_id. I would like to paginate orders wich have products with a particular vendor_id. How I could achieve this? My code in the orders_controller: if(!empty($this->data['Order']['vendor_id'])) { $conditions['Product.vendor_id']=$this->data['Order']['vendor_id']; } if(!empty($this->data['Order']['startdate'])) { $conditions['Order.date >=']=$this->data[

Cakephp pagination on recursive conditions

允我心安 提交于 2020-03-02 06:59:13
问题 I am going mad on this issue please somebody help me :) I have this models: Order hasMany--> Orderitem hasOne--> Product Product has field vendor_id. I would like to paginate orders wich have products with a particular vendor_id. How I could achieve this? My code in the orders_controller: if(!empty($this->data['Order']['vendor_id'])) { $conditions['Product.vendor_id']=$this->data['Order']['vendor_id']; } if(!empty($this->data['Order']['startdate'])) { $conditions['Order.date >=']=$this->data[

request.GET之urlencode

有些话、适合烂在心里 提交于 2020-02-27 04:44:33
urlencode()的作用 urlencode()是request.GET的一种方法,那他的功能是什么,我们先来测试一下。 这里以一个crm项目的一个功能为例进行测试。 首先,在URL地址中输入想要携带的参数,并发送请求给后台,如下: 后台我们首先看一下request.GET的类型以及调用urlencode()方法 输出结果: 从输出的结果中我们能看到:request.GET是一个queryDict,关于这个queryDict我们后面详细了解,先来看request.GET.urlencode()方法的调用结果,它将url上的参数完整的‘截取’了下来。那么这个方法的工作原理是什么呢?我们来看queryDict的源码。 首先,导入queryDict,然后点进去 from django.http.request import QueryDict 找到urlencode方法 根据方法的注释我们能知道,它是用来 将查询参数编码成字符串后返回 的方法,也就是说它request.GET中的查询参数的一个个键值对,编码成字符串然后返回。关于上图中的example说的是关于对url上参数等于某个路径的参数的编码,可以看一下。 接下来我们大概的看一下源码: def urlencode(self, safe=None): """ Returns an encoded string of all

vue-awesome-swiper的使用

折月煮酒 提交于 2020-02-27 00:45:14
1、想实现当只有一个当没有足够的slide切换时,例如只有1个slide(非loop),swiper会失效且隐藏导航等。默认不开启这个功能。 swiperOption: { watchOverflow: true, // 只有1个slide(非loop:loop:false),swiper会失效且隐藏导航等。默认不开启这个功能。 slidesPerView: 1, pagination: { el: '.swiper-pagination' }, on: { slideChangeTransitionEnd: function () { // 获取当前滚动的index console.log('activeIndex=>', this.activeIndex) this.index = this.activeIndex console.log(this.index) } } }, 2、处理pagination的颜色, 注意在vue里不要用scoped,因为为style设置了scoped以后,swiper分页样式就失效了。分页是在mounted里创建的,此时创建的DOM,vue不会帮swiper的pagination加上scoped自定义属性。 ```js .swiper-box .swiper-pagination { position: absolute; left: 0;

分页插件pagination的使用

自古美人都是妖i 提交于 2020-02-16 01:02:45
  页面传过去的是这个页面的第几页和显示的数据条数,在后台进行数据的查询,然后进行返回,数据在前台显示后,就会调用分页插件进行分页的显示,每次分页查询都会将tbody清空,然后插入新的数据,这样就完成了分页的查询 前台页面: //发送ajax请求进行分页查询 function displayData(pageNo){ /* //设置全选和取消全选的checkbox的checked状态为未选中 $("#checkOrCancelAll").attr("checked",false); */ var pageSize = $("#pageSize").val(); $.ajax({ url:"${pageContext.request.contextPath}/work/getByPage.action", data:{ "pageNo":pageNo+1, "pageSize":pageSize }, type:"GET", cache:false,//解决get请求页面缓存问题,另一种方式是使用时间戳 beforeSend:function(){ $("#message").text("正在进行分页查询请稍候..."); return true; }, success:function(jsonObject){ //清空tbody $("#roleInfoTBody").empty

mass Framework pagination插件

吃可爱长大的小学妹 提交于 2020-02-16 00:56:56
今天为大家带来mass Framework的分页插件,非常小巧,不到100行。 参数: duration 必需。Number。一共有多少个需要进行分页的物件(如贴子,图片什么)。 hash 可选。Object。配置对象。 返回值: mass实例 hash中有如下可选参数: 键名 值 show_last: 当分页过多时,是否显示最后一页。 show_first: 当分页过多时,是否显示第一页。 show_next: 当分页过多时,是否显示下一页链接。 show_prev: 当分页过多时,是否显示上一页链接。 link_class: 普通分页的类名,默认为link。 prev_class: 上一页链接的类名,默认为prev_page。 next_class: 下一页链接的类名,默认为next_page。 prev_text: 上一页链接的显示文本,默认为下一页>。 next_text: 下一页链接的显示文本,默认为<上一页。 curr_page: 当前页面,注意为了符合普通人的常识, 强制最小值是1 。 per_pages: 每页显示多少条目(贴子,图片什么的)。 show_pages: 显示多少个页码,默认为10,建议取最中间的那个页码,比如是说11取6,可以确保视觉上的对称性。 show_jump: 是否显示跳转框。默认是false。 fill_text: 当分页过多时